Summary
This study explored effective feedback for "Mommio," a serious game aiding vegetable consumption in preschoolers. Key findings emphasize clear, guilt-free, and constructive feedback for better player engagement.
Area of Science:
- Serious games research
- Human-computer interaction
- Child psychology
Background:
- Player feedback is crucial in serious games, but optimal strategies remain undefined.
- The serious game "Mommio" aims to improve vegetable intake in preschoolers through parental motivation.
- This study investigated effective feedback mechanisms for "Mommio".
Purpose of the Study:
- To determine the optimal format and content of player feedback for the serious game "Mommio."
- To enhance user engagement and effectiveness of serious games in promoting healthy eating habits.
Main Methods:
- Conducted a Web survey and interviews with 20 mothers.
- Presented 36 potential "Mommio" gameplay feedback statements for evaluation.
- Assessed mothers' perceptions of feedback meaning and helpfulness.
Main Results:
- Thematic analysis revealed key themes for effective feedback.
- Effective corrective feedback should offer alternatives.
- Feedback should be succinct, grammatically correct, avoid vague language, and not induce guilt.
- Clearly explaining the rationale behind feedback is essential.
Conclusions:
- Proposed guidelines for developing future feedback statements in "Mommio."
- Findings can inform the design of feedback in similar serious games.
- Optimized feedback can improve the efficacy of serious games for behavior change.
